Friday 11th April - The Crossing

The day started with a very smooth crossing across the Irish Sea. No fatalities occurred; all was good. The boys took the opportunity to play on their gadgets and indulge in their piles of sweets. We were escorted to the hotel by the friendly people from St Thomas’, then unpacked and had the ever-familiar briefing from Mr Catterall. Most of the boys were driven in the minibus to Groudle Glen, where we went for a refreshing coastal walk and saw the remnants of a small zoo. On the walk back, we found a little shelter where we spontaneously sang some campfire songs. A few of the boys got the once-in-a-lifetime opportunity to visit J.C.'s luxurious seafront bachelor pad where they picked up Mr Catterall's second car, Gloria. After the campfire songs, we boarded a tram back to Douglas. We then, after cleaning our hands with the 'squirty stuff', tucked into our delicious three course meal. After tea, we got the minibus to St Thomas' Church and practiced processing before walking back along the promenade to the hotel. We had some pre-bedtime biscuits and juice, and almost everyone used the hotel's free wifi. We then went to bed.
